The Ministry of Transport and Communications is responsible for
legislation on taxi services and for its further development and
consistent implementation. Where necessary, the Ministry also
participates in other development projects concerning taxi
transport.
Provisions on taxi services are laid down in the Taxi Act, which
entered into force on 1 August 2007. The Act’s objective is to
ensure high-quality taxi transport services throughout Finland.
Taxi services are subject to licence. Licence-holders must have
the appropriate professional skills and be able to meet their
financial obligations. The maximum number of taxi licences per
municipality is confirmed each year. The licences are granted by
the Centres for Economic Development, Transport and the
Environment.
Further provisions on the maximum charges for taxi services are laid down annually by Government decree.
